WQ.376/2021

WRITTEN QUESTION TO THE MINISTER FOR HOUSING AND COMMUNITIES

BY DEPUTY M.R. HIGGINS OF ST. HELIER

QUESTION SUBMITTED ON MONDAY 20th SEPTEMBER 2021 ANSWER TO BE TABLED ON TUESDAY 28th SEPTEMBER 2021

Question

 Will the Minister update members on the progress –

  1. of the investigation into the feasibility of establishing of a digital register of landlords and tenants following the adoption of P.82/2020; and
  2. in establishing a digital register of the ownership of all commercial and residential property following the adoption of P.93/2020, to be in place by the end of 2021 at the latest?

Answer

As a new Minister, I have remained focused on creation and delivery of the Housing Action Plan, as this issue is foremost among the concerns of Islanders.

At the same time, while both these propositions were directed at the Council of Ministers, I have been tasked with commissioning this work, which needs to be delivered in line with the decisions of the Assembly.

I have therefore asked for a business case to be produced, and a project manager to be appointed before the end of the year.

I accept this is behind the scheduled agreed by the Assembly, and I will now endeavour to ensure this works progresses apace.
